"""State and behavior for handling emitted values."""
from grpc.framework.core import _interfaces
from grpc.framework.interfaces.base import base
class EmissionManager(_interfaces.EmissionManager):
"""An EmissionManager implementation."""
def __init__(
self, lock, termination_manager, transmission_manager,
expiration_manager):
"""Constructor.
Args:
lock: The operation-wide lock.
termination_manager: The _interfaces.TerminationManager for the operation.
transmission_manager: The _interfaces.TransmissionManager for the
operation.
expiration_manager: The _interfaces.ExpirationManager for the operation.
"""
self._lock = lock
self._termination_manager = termination_manager
self._transmission_manager = transmission_manager
self._expiration_manager = expiration_manager
self._ingestion_manager = None
self._initial_metadata_seen = False
self._payload_seen = False
self._completion_seen = False
def set_ingestion_manager(self, ingestion_manager):
"""Sets the ingestion manager with which this manager will cooperate.
Args:
ingestion_manager: The _interfaces.IngestionManager for the operation.
"""
self._ingestion_manager = ingestion_manager
def advance(
self, initial_metadata=None, payload=None, completion=None,
allowance=None):
initial_metadata_present = initial_metadata is not None
payload_present = payload is not None
completion_present = completion is not None
allowance_present = allowance is not None
with self._lock:
if self._termination_manager.outcome is None:
if (initial_metadata_present and (
self._initial_metadata_seen or self._payload_seen or
self._completion_seen) or
payload_present and self._completion_seen or
completion_present and self._completion_seen or
allowance_present and allowance <= 0):
self._termination_manager.abort(base.Outcome.LOCAL_FAILURE)
self._transmission_manager.abort(base.Outcome.LOCAL_FAILURE)
self._expiration_manager.terminate()
else:
self._initial_metadata_seen |= initial_metadata_present
self._payload_seen |= payload_present
self._completion_seen |= completion_present
if completion_present:
self._termination_manager.emission_complete()
self._ingestion_manager.local_emissions_done()
self._transmission_manager.advance(
initial_metadata, payload, completion, allowance)
if allowance_present:
self._ingestion_manager.add_local_allowance(allowance)
